Greg Brown resolved PIVOT-48.
-----------------------------
Resolution: Fixed
This issue was resolved by calling drawRect() instead of drawRoundRect() when
the corner radius is 0. The bug has been reported to Sun.

> When a border's thickness is set to a non-default value, odd artifacts appear
> in the upper corners. It appears to be due to a Java2D issue with
> drawRoundedRect(), but this requires further investigation.
